Mortar Repointing
The mortar joints on Stony Brook’s 50- and 60-year-old chimneys have endured decades of salt air from the harbor and freeze-thaw cycles from Sound-driven nor’easters. When mortar crumbles, water penetrates the wall cavity and the structural integrity of the stack degrades fast. We grind out failed joints to proper depth and repoint with color-matched, professional-grade mortar formulated for North Shore exposure. Our technicians working in the 11790 ZIP regularly find that repointing has been deferred on these original chimneys, and catching it early prevents the far more expensive rebuild that follows.

Spalling Brick Repair
Spalling - the flaking and peeling of brick faces - accelerates in Stony Brook’s maritime climate because damp brick goes through more freeze-thaw cycles than drier inland masonry. Homes near Stony Brook Harbor and along the university perimeter are especially vulnerable. We remove spalled brick, match replacements for period-appropriate appearance, and address the moisture source so the problem doesn’t repeat. Chimney Waterproofing
Standard waterproofing products fail on North Shore chimneys because they don’t breathe enough for the persistent humidity here. We apply vapor-permeable, professional-grade sealers from Copperfield that block liquid water while allowing trapped moisture to escape. This matters particularly in Stony Brook, where chimney interiors stay damp between fires and clay liners can harbor mold. A proper waterproofing job on a 11790 home should last 10 years, and we document the application with photos you can see.

Flashing Repair
Chimney flashing in Stony Brook takes abuse from wind-driven rain that inland Long Island simply doesn’t experience at the same intensity. Step flashing and counterflashing separate, caulk fails, and the result is the water stain on your ceiling that too many homeowners mistake for a roof leak. We fabricate and install custom flashing with proper overlap and sealant, and we pair this with a Level-2 camera inspection so you see the interior condition, not just the exterior fix.

Common Chimney Repair Problems We See in Stony Brook Homes
- Blocked chimney caps from dense oak debris. Homes near Stony Brook Harbor and the university’s wooded perimeter sit under heavy oak canopy. Our technicians routinely find caps packed with acorns, compacted leaves, and small branches - a pattern far more common here than in open South Shore communities. This blockage causes dangerous backdrafting if not cleared before the first fall fire.
- Freeze-thaw spalling accelerated by maritime exposure. Stony Brook’s position on Long Island Sound means sustained wind-driven moisture forces water into aging mortar joints. When temperatures drop, that water expands and flakes brick faces at rates inland communities don’t match.
- Cracked clay tile liners in 1960s-1970s construction. The colonial, split-level, and ranch homes built during Stony Brook University’s rapid expansion carry original clay tile liners now 50-60 years old. Offset joints and vertical cracking are the dominant defects we document with our Level-2 camera inspections.
- Damp chimney interiors promoting mold growth. Year-round maritime humidity keeps chimney interiors moist between fires, creating favorable conditions for mold inside clay liners and at the smoke chamber - a problem we catch during camera inspection and address with proper ventilation and waterproofing.
Pricing for Chimney Repair in Stony Brook, NY
Here’s what chimney repair costs in the Stony Brook market:
| Service | Typical Range in Stony Brook |
|---|---|
| Mortar repointing (partial) | $450 - $950 |
| Mortar repointing (full chimney) | $1,800 - $3,200 |
| Spalling brick repair (localized) | $650 - $1,400 |
| Chimney waterproofing | $850 - $1,600 |
| Flashing repair/replacement | $550 - $1,200 |
| Chimney rebuilding (partial) | $2,500 - $5,500 |
These ranges reflect Stony Brook’s 11790 housing stock - older chimneys with deferred maintenance typically need more extensive joint work than newer construction. Access difficulty, height, and the extent of interior damage found during our Level-2 inspection can move a project within or above these brackets.
